The purpose of this study was to examine the histopathological & functional effect of methotrexate locally injected in the fallopian tube of the rats. The study was performed in two phases. The objective in the first phase was to define any structural & cytological changes in the epithelium of the rats oviduct when injected locally with various amounts & concentrations of methotrexate. There were no structural or cytological changes of the tubal mucosal epithelium.The objective in the second phases was to evaluate the effect of methotrexate on the reproductive function of the ratts oviduct. The nidation index was used to measure the fertility of the animals. The difference of the nidation index between study & control group was not statistically significant. In the conclusion, tubal injection of MTX has no detrimental effect on tubal structure & on fertility of rats.
